Broken Key
Sometimes, while you're trying to lock your car or open the door to come inside after an exhausting day at work or a trip, the key just breaks off in the lock! This can be a frustrating experience when you are in a hurry and have to get to a location. There are solutions to solve this issue. A few tools you may have in your house such as needle nose pliers or a pair of tweezers, could be useful or you may be capable of using small pieces of wire, such as paperclips or bobby pins to grasp the broken piece and pull it out.
Spraying a lubricant into the lock, such as graphite or a silicon-based powder, is a different option. This will decrease friction and make it easier for you to remove the broken key piece. Making the wrong choice or applying too much force could cause the broken part to be pushed further into the lock, causing further damage.

Key Fob Battery Replacement
There are many reasons that your honda car key fob replacement keyfob may not work. A dead battery is a common reason. It can occur if you don't use the key frequently or if it's been stored in a cabinet for too long. It is crucial to buy the correct size and type for your vehicle. Some cars have an indicator light for batteries that is low to alert you when it's nearing expiration.
The battery in the keyfob is a round, flat 3-volt battery. This battery is sold in many stores as it is a standard item. The type of battery can differ according to the year and model of your vehicle. You'll need to consult the manual to determine the appropriate battery. It is also recommended to have a spare in case the key fob fails suddenly.
To replace the battery, you'll require a screwdriver, a key or something to pry open the key fob. The old battery must be removed before the new one installed. It's a straightforward process that can be completed in about five minutes. You should be able to locate the battery replacement in the automotive section of most stores.
